    Red wire
    While installing a Harbor Breeze fan I found a red wire coming out of the ceiling with the other wires. I connected all colors as directed and the fan works. I'm left with a cocerned about leaving the red wire loose. I have intalled other funs and never encounter this red wire. What is this wire for and what should I do?

    It is probably another switch leg to separate the fan and light.
    Rarely is wiring as simple as the instructions show. There are almost always variables because there is no one set way to wire things. Thankfully we do not follow diagrams when wiring a house.
